Beyond announcing its 2016 flagship smartphone duo, Galaxy S7 and Galaxy S7 edge, Samsung also had a few other interesting devices on display at Mobile World Congress in Barcelona.
One of them is a fancy looking activity and sleep tracker called Charm. It is a rather basic device that doesn’t have a display of its own but a few LEDs to replay notifications from a connected smartphone.
Samsung Charm comes in two different form factors, a bar and a square, both adorned with exquisite bands and patterns.The point of this “new type of wearable,” as Samsung likes to call it, is to make activity tracking tech appealing to the wider audience, the folks who don’t necessarily like the idea of quantifying themselves.
Those who dig the concept will eventually be able to choose between two different form factors — a bar and a square — both adorned with exquisite bands and patterns, and available in three color options – Rose Quartz, black and gold.
The device sings along the dedicated Charm app as well as S Health where your steps, distance walked and calories burned will be safely stored and accessible on demand.
The Charm integrates a 17 mAh battery, which is said to last for up to 18 days on a single charge. No word on when it will be available for purchase nor how much you’ll have to pay for one…
